JOB OVERVIEW

The Food & Beverage Manager plays a pivotal role in ensuring the smooth operation of all food and beverage services within the establishment. This position requires a dynamic individual who can lead a team, maintain high standards of culinary excellence, and deliver exceptional hospitality experiences. The ideal candidate will possess strong leadership skills and a passion for food preparation and production.

SKILLS

  • Proven experience in a supervisory role within the food and beverage industry.
  • Strong culinary skills with a solid understanding of food production processes.
  • Excellent leadership abilities to motivate and manage a diverse team effectively.
  • Knowledge of bartending practices is advantageous for overseeing beverage services.
  • Exceptional organisational skills with attention to detail in both service delivery and food preparation.
  • Ability to work under pressure in a fast-paced environment while maintaining high standards of hospitality.
  • Strong communication skills to liaise effectively with staff, suppliers, and guests alike.
    This role is ideal for individuals who are passionate about the culinary arts and committed to providing outstanding service in the hospitality sector.

Responsibilities
  • Oversee daily operations of food and beverage services, ensuring quality and consistency in all offerings.
  • Supervise kitchen staff, including cooks and bartenders, to maintain efficient workflow and high standards of food preparation.
  • Develop menus that reflect seasonal ingredients and customer preferences while adhering to budgetary constraints.
  • Manage inventory levels, including ordering supplies and controlling waste to optimise profitability.
  • Ensure compliance with health and safety regulations within the kitchen and service areas.
  • Train and mentor staff in culinary techniques, hospitality practices, and customer service excellence.
  • Collaborate with other departments to enhance guest experiences through special events or promotions.
  • Address customer feedback promptly to ensure satisfaction and improve service quality.
